I’m attending Crimsonvale University with only one goal in mind - win back the family fortune and earn my freedom.
Now I’ve been accused of a crime and three wildly different men are determined to prove my innocence.
My best friend’s brother Kage is the heir to the Irish Mob. Pierced, sexy and deadly, he sees me for all I can be.
Dante, my school counselor, is a tempting enigma. A tattooed philosopher who rides with the local MC, he sees me for all I am.
And Ty, my scarred ex-boyfriend? He's become a bully, determined to break my heart all over again.
I want them all — even if it means they destroy me.
Theirs to Ruin is a dark New Adult college #whychoose romance where the heroine has more than one love interest. It contains themes and situations some readers may find uncomfortable. Please read the Content Warning at the beginning of the book to be sure this story is for you.

I'm going to try not to give any spoilers away. The MFC is Camile, a student at Crimsonvalle University which is the school of choice for the wealthy children of prestigious backgrounds and criminal backgrounds alike. Camile and her older sister Bianca are the daughters of a corrupt politician. Camile's roommate, Ava, is the sister of the next head of the Irish mob, Kage, a senior at the college as well as one of the MMCs.
When Ava is killed, Camile is caught in the wake. She is terrified Kage or his family will kill her or that she will become the target of the killer. She is also attracted to Kage. But not just Kage. She is also attracted to Dante, a mysteriously guidance counselor at her school, and she has an old boyfriend, Ty, who dumped her, but whom she is still is conflicted about.
In this swirl of emotional upheaval, Camile is navigating her feelings, the growing relationships with all three men and trying to save her college standings and trying to figure out who killed Ava, while avoiding being killed herself.
As her relationships progress, she is growing in her own sense of self esteem, thanks to Kage's willingness to have her himself, but let her explore her feelings as well. The sex scenes are so hot. That ENDING ARE YOU SERIOUS! This story had me hooked from the synopsis. As I read this story I could not put it down, this is a dark romance please check your triggers before reading.
The fact the school is for criminal and corrupt government children had me so intrigued so you already know everyone in this story has a questionable moral compass. This school also has a tier system everyone starts at 3 and you need to make it to 1 as soon as possible and stay there and it depends on different factors including grades.
Camille our FMCs main focus is keeping her head down and making tier 1, she also dealing with her own trauma and is dealing with living with her ex best friend. When one night out starts and chain reaction to her life.
There are 3 MC’s Kage who is her ex best friends brother and is also the heir to the Irish Mafia. He saves her from a bad situation she has always had a crush on him but never thought he reciprocated boy was she wrong. I ABSOLUTELY love Kage if I had to choose he is the one.
Dante is a biker and school counselor who has a dark secret there are times you look at him sideways. Even knowing some of his secret I just have a nagging feeling when it comes to him that not everything is what it seems.
Ty is her ex who was madly in love with it after a summer in Rome together, but then he breaks up with her out of nowhere 2 years before this story starts. Ty is annoying he pushes her away at every turn but won’t give her the closure and backpedals often.
